Beer Style: Fruit Beer
(20A)
Recipe Type: extract
Yield: 5.5 US gallons
Wheat beers are a great thirst quencher during the hot summer months. Throw in some passion fruit and mangos, and you will be sure to have a nice, refreshing summer treat!
This is the extract version. I also posted an all grain version of this recipe.
Original Gravity: 1.048
Final Gravity: 1.008
Alcohol by Vol: 5.25%
Bitterness IBU: 17
Recipe Type: extract
Yield: 5.50 US Gallons
Mash for 60 minutes at 151 °F (66 °C). Ferment at 68 °F (20 °C) for two weeks, then cool and remove from yeast. Add puree of passion fruit and mango to the beer and age two weeks. Shake occasionally, then let it settle cold. Remove the beer from above the settled puree and carbonate to serve.
